Did you know that pets (not just dogs!) can help alleviate some of the symptoms people struggling with Alzheimer’s often experience, such as anxiety, aggression, depression, and loneliness? Pets provide much needed companionship, as well as a sense of purpose. And service dogs, in particular, can help with small tasks, which in turn offers a bit more autonomy for a person with Alzheimer’s and other forms of dementia.
